ROSSVILLE: McFarland Avenue paving celebrated

The City of Rossville celebrated the paving of McFarland Avenue with a ribbon cutting on Friday.

Rossville Mayor Johnny Baker said that getting the city's main thoroughfare paved would help with revitalization.

"McFarland is an ideal area and this will give Rossville the opportunity for commercial growth," the mayor said. "McFarland Avenue is a key piece of the puzzle for the future growth of Rossville."

Rossville Downtown Development Authority Director Ron Wade said that more than 33,000 motorists travel through the city daily. The goal was to get some of those motorists to stop and do business in the city, he said.
